#e65953 Color Information
In a RGB color space, hex #e65953 is composed of 90.2% red, 34.9% green and 32.5% blue. Whereas in a CMYK color space, it is composed of 0% cyan, 61.3% magenta, 63.9% yellow and 9.8% black. It has a hue angle of 2.4 degrees, a saturation of 74.6% and a lightness of 61.4%. #e65953 color hex could be obtained by blending #ffb2a6 with #cd0000. Closest websafe color is: #ff6666.

#e65953 Color Conversion
The hexadecimal color #e65953 has RGB values of R:230, G:89, B:83 and CMYK values of C:0, M:0.61, Y:0.64, K:0.1. Its decimal value is 15096147.
